Register: Bagian Penting dari Unit CPU yang Bertugas

Pembaca Pakguru.co.id

Register: Bagian Penting dari Unit CPU yang Bertugas

Apakah Anda pernah mendengar tentang register? Jika tidak, maka artikel ini akan membantu Anda memahami betapa pentingnya register dalam unit central processing unit (CPU) komputer. Dalam artikel ini, kita akan membahas secara detail tentang register, bagaimana fungsinya dalam CPU, serta kelebihan dan kekurangannya. Penjelasan ini akan memberikan pemahaman yang lebih mendalam tentang salah satu komponen kunci dalam komputer Anda.

Pendahuluan

Sebelum memahami peran register dalam CPU, penting untuk memiliki pemahaman dasar tentang apa itu unit CPU. Unit CPU adalah otak dari komputer Anda, yang bertanggung jawab untuk menjalankan instruksi dan mengendalikan aktivitas komputer. Dan register adalah bagian yang sangat penting dari unit CPU tersebut.

Register dapat dijelaskan sebagai tempat penyimpanan kecil yang berada di dalam CPU. Mereka berfungsi untuk menyimpan data dan instruksi yang sedang diproses oleh CPU. CPU mengakses register dengan cepat, karena mereka berada di dalam unit CPU dan memiliki koneksi yang sangat langsung ke bagian lain dari komputer.

Tujuan utama dari register adalah untuk menyimpan data yang sedang diproses oleh CPU. Saat CPU menjalankan program, ia mengambil data dari memori utama dan menyimpannya sementara di dalam register. Register memungkinkan CPU untuk dengan cepat mengakses dan memanipulasi data tersebut, sehingga proses pengolahan data dapat dilakukan dengan lebih efisien.

Berdasarkan fungsinya, register dapat dibagi menjadi beberapa jenis yang berbeda. Contoh jenis register antara lain adalah register umum, register spesifik, dan register kontrol. Setiap jenis register memiliki peran dan fungsi yang berbeda dalam menjalankan operasi CPU.

Nama Register Fungsi
Register Akumulator Menyimpan hasil operasi aritmatika
Register Indeks Menyimpan alamat memori
Register Data Menyimpan data yang sedang diproses
Register Alamat Menyimpan alamat memori instruksi
Register Kontrol Mengendalikan operasi CPU

Kelebihan dari register adalah kemampuannya untuk menyimpan data dengan kecepatan yang sangat tinggi. Karena register berada di dalam unit CPU, ia dapat diakses dan dimanipulasi dengan sangat cepat, sehingga proses komputasi dapat dilakukan dengan efisiensi yang tinggi. Selain itu, register juga memungkinkan CPU untuk melakukan operasi aritmatika dan logika dengan mudah.

Namun, di balik kelebihannya, register juga memiliki beberapa kekurangan. Salah satu kekurangan utama adalah kapasitas penyimpanan yang terbatas. Register hanya dapat menyimpan sejumlah data yang relatif kecil, karena ukurannya yang terbatas. Hal ini dapat menjadi masalah jika program yang sedang dijalankan membutuhkan penyimpanan yang lebih besar.

Selain itu, register juga memiliki biaya yang cukup tinggi. Karena register merupakan komponen yang sangat penting dalam CPU, pembuatan dan pengintegrasian register menjadi proses yang kompleks dan mahal. Oleh karena itu, dalam perancangan CPU, diperlukan pengaturan yang tepat dalam penggunaan register agar efektif dan efisien.

Secara keseluruhan, register merupakan bagian yang sangat penting dalam unit CPU. Mereka berfungsi sebagai tempat penyimpanan sementara yang memungkinkan CPU untuk dengan cepat mengakses dan memanipulasi data. Meskipun register memiliki kekurangan, manfaatnya dalam meningkatkan kinerja CPU tidak dapat diremehkan.

Kesimpulan

Dalam artikel ini, kita telah membahas tentang register sebagai bagian yang penting dalam unit CPU yang bertugas. Register berfungsi untuk menyimpan data dan instruksi yang sedang diproses oleh CPU. Mereka memungkinkan CPU untuk dengan cepat mengakses dan memanipulasi data, sehingga proses pengolahan data dapat dilakukan dengan efisiensi yang tinggi.

Kelebihan register termasuk kemampuannya untuk menyimpan data dengan kecepatan yang sangat tinggi, memungkinkan CPU untuk melakukan operasi aritmatika dan logika dengan mudah. Namun, mereka juga memiliki beberapa kekurangan, seperti kapasitas penyimpanan yang terbatas dan biaya yang tinggi.

Untuk mendapatkan pemahaman yang lebih mendalam tentang register, penting untuk memahami berbagai jenis register yang ada dan peran serta fungsinya dalam menjalankan operasi CPU. Dengan memahami register dengan baik, Anda akan dapat mengoptimalkan penggunaannya dalam perancangan dan pengembangan CPU.

Demikianlah artikel ini tentang register sebagai bagian yang penting dalam unit CPU. Semoga artikel ini memberikan pemahaman yang bermanfaat dan mendorong Anda untuk melakukan penelitian lebih lanjut tentang topik ini. Terima kasih sudah membaca artikel “Register: Bagian Penting dari Unit CPU yang Bertugas” di situs pakguru.co.id.

Pos terkait

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*